Experience beauty and hospitality beyond your expectations in this 1904 Colonial Revival mansion. The Edwardian Inn was built in 1904 by the Clem Brothers of St. Louis, MO, and is an outstanding example of the fine homes built in Helena around the turn of the century. Downtown Helena has numerous antique stores and The Delta Cultural Center. Nearby is The Phillips County Museum and several historical churches. Helena was the scene of a battle and has several battery sites and The Confederate Cemetery located in Maple Hill Cemetery on the north side of town.
